Formal Ways to Say “Alphabet” in Arabic

In formal Arabic, there are a few ways to express the term “alphabet.” Here are a couple of examples:

  1. الحروف الهجائية (al-ḥurūf al-hijāʾiya): This is the most common phrase used to describe the alphabet in formal Arabic. It literally translates to “the alphabetical letters.”
  2. الأبجدية (al-abjadiya): This term refers specifically to the order and arrangement of the letters in the Arabic alphabet.
